Likewise, how do you describe style in art? Style is basically the manner in which theartist portrays his or her subject matter and how theartist expresses his or her vision. Style isdetermined by the characteristics that describe theartwork, such as the way the artist employs form,color, and composition, to name just a few.

What is the difference between style and technique in art?
Style vs. Technique. The term“style” with reference to how an artistpaints is often misunderstood. An individual style, whilepart of the artist's being, can contain a multitude oftechnical approaches and variations. Thus, technique is thesystematic procedure by which the style isconveyed.What are the five types of painting media?
